Adding localhost to Hosted UI -> callback URLs for testing. Security risks?

0

Amazon Cognito requires HTTPS over HTTP except for http://localhost for testing purposes only. In my development environment, which is also used for early user testing to get feedback, I am using http://localhost as well as the development domain. I am using google authentication through cognito. My question is, is there are security risk in having localhost as a callback URL that could give an attacker some ability to pose any risk to my development environment? if so, what is the best way to address this?
